Our client is one of the largest companies in the UK, that provides specialist electrical testing services to occupied premises. Whether it's a school, hospital, office block, retail unit or industrial unit, their job is to ensure all fixed wiring, switch gear or control equipment tested meet regulations and is safe to use.
Following a visit by one of their Test & Inspection Engineers, Electricians have the important task of completing any upgrades/repairs needed. The role offers a lot of variety; you could simply be replacing a breaker or upgrading numerous switches throughout a large industrial unit. Each day is different and requires the ability to think on your feet and adapt.
The team of field electricians are essential, the unsung heroes and the face of the company.
